Job description

Job Description

Manufacturing & Engineering Network Analyst - 12 mth contract
Location: UK - Peterborough or Stafford
5 days onsite (Remote Support for EAME)
Contract Type: Inside IR35
Start Date: immediate
Salary: £28.00 - £32.00 p/h

Join our client's European Network Team!
Our client, a global leader in manufacturing and technology, is seeking an experienced Network Analyst and Support Engineer to join our European Network Services Team on an agency basis.
This role offers a fantastic opportunity to become part of a dynamic, collaborative, and globally distributed team. You'll play a vital role in maintaining and supporting network services across Europe, Africa, and the Middle East (EAME) - and beyond when required.

Key Responsibilities
  1. Provide Level 2/3 remote network helpdesk support for our client's EAME-based facilities, including factories, offices, and warehouses.
  2. Support LAN / WLAN / WAN infrastructure through incident resolution, change implementation, and request fulfilment.
  3. Participate in small-scale LAN design projects and assist in delivering infrastructure upgrades and enhancements.
  4. Collaborate with a global team to ensure network standards and policies are upheld across all locations.
  5. Contribute to network documentation, design updates, and process improvements.
  6. Join a rotating on-call support schedule (1 week every 2 months), including out-of-hours support as needed.
Skills & Experience
Essential:
  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science or equivalent experience.
  • Minimum 3 years' experience in network support and operations, ideally within a Cisco environment.
  • Cisco CCNA certification (required).
  • Proficiency in Cisco IOS upgrades and configuration.
  • Experience with Cisco router/switch and WLC (Wireless LAN Controller) configuration.
  • Network troubleshooting and diagnostics.
  • Understanding of DNS, DHCP, and basic firewall principles.
  • Experience with network documentation and change management.
  • Familiarity with ticketing systems such as Remedy or Peregrine.
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office Suite, Putty, and other standard networking tools.
Desirable:
  • Cisco certifications above CCNA (e.g., CCNP).
  • Exposure to project management methodologies.
  • Experience with global/regional project participation.
  • Knowledge of additional languages (English required; a second language is a plus).
